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
665691863 8394651 3678059635
741 17845531683 88067438
741 17845531683 88067438
917917138 74286 0075862267 408
All about undefined
Interested in learning more?
741 17845531683 88067438
917917138 74286 0075862267 408
See more
84 67989306436
18278 2312 56963680 652
See more
53203761688 09308211 52
713 13397702555 17223
See more